An Iraqi border police officer (front, left) demonstrates a restraint technique in the process of searching a subject during a training exercise at the Port of Trebil, Iraq, Oct. 7. Staff Sgt. Anthony Macias, a Marine Corps Martial Arts Program instructor with the Trebil Port of Entry Transition Team, incorporated parts of MCMAP into the training for Iraqi Security Forces.
